Development of organic production in Kyrgyzstan will minimize human impact on environment
Development of organic production will help to minimize impact of human activities on the environment,” Frank Ebinger, Programme Manager for Promotion of Sustainable Economic Development of the German Society for International Cooperation (GIZ) said at a session of the Parliament Committee for Agrarian Policy. As the expert noted, Kyrgyzstan should seek formation of internationally recognized certification. "It will also be one of the conditions for export of goods to the Customs Union countries. Promoting organic production, we will reduce the dependence on external supplies of fertilizers, health risks, and adverse effects on the environment, which will increase the income of farmers. Today, our organization supports the development of production of organic apricots, medical herbs, the active participation of Kyrgyzstan in international exhibitions, it also works on rising of public awareness about the organic farming industry," Frank Ebinger said.
